LaCie d2 Quadra

Best external hard drive

pros
  • eSATA, FireWire 400/800 and USB ports
  • Reputation for reliability
  • Solid backup software for PCs and Macs
  • Quiet
cons
  • More expensive than some

Our Sources

1. Government Computer News

Government Computer News tests the LaCie d2 Quadra with a Dell PC running Windows XP. Its performance would have put it among the top drives in a previous 11-drive comparison test, the review concludes.

Review: LaCie's Powerful d2 Quadra Hard Disk, Trudy Walsh, July 28, 2008

2. IT Reviews.com

This U.K. site tests the LaCie d2 Quadra on three separate PCs running Windows XP or Vista. Performance is swift and smooth, testers say.

Review: Editors of ITReviews, LaCie d2 Quadra 500 GB Review, June 17, 2008

3. Macworld

The 500 GB version of the LaCie d2 Quadra earns a four "mouse" rating (out of five). Macworld likes that it offers all four connection options -- USB, FireWire 400 and 800 and eSATA -- and says its software bundle is "generous."

Review: Review: LaCie d2 Quadra Hard Disk, James Galbraith, June 10, 2008

4. Amazon.com

The LaCie d2 Quadra earns four stars in more than 85 reviews at Amazon.com. Most of the ratings are a perfect five stars, though some complaints of premature failure can be seen as well.

Review: LaCie d2 Quadra, Contributors to Amazon.com
